What makes the employers application for hearing form legally binding?
Because the society takes a step away from office working conditions, the execution of paperwork increasingly happens electronically. The employers application for hearing form isn’t an exception. Dealing with it using digital tools differs from doing so in the physical world.
An eDocument can be viewed as legally binding provided that certain needs are met. They are especially critical when it comes to signatures and stipulations related to them. Typing in your initials or full name alone will not guarantee that the institution requesting the form or a court would consider it accomplished. You need a reliable tool, like airSlate SignNow that provides a signer with a digital certificate. In addition to that, airSlate SignNow keeps compliance with ESIGN, UETA, and eIDAS - key legal frameworks for eSignatures.
